Batman: Beyond the White Knight.

Batman: Beyond the White Knight.

I have been waiting for this to come out for months, as this is probably my favourite part of the White Knight universe created by Sean Murphy!

It features 3 of my favourite Batman characters: Jason Todd, Dick Grayson and Terry McGinnis! This is the first time that Terry and Jason have ever had any kind of interaction.

This collects all of the issues of Beyond the White Knight and the 2 issues of White Knight presents Red Hood.

Batman: A Death in the Family. Deluxe Edition.

Batman: A Death in the Family. Deluxe Edition.

It’s about time I added this story to my collection! A must-read for fans of Jason Todd. This deluxe edition also features the story of how Tim Drake came to be Robin in the wake of Jason’s death.

Having this makes me especially excited for the Deluxe Edition of Under the Red Hood that is set to release in September of this year!
